    I don't know for sure, because I don't have data, but I think there are two factors at play here:

    1) In the past, Winnipeg traffic/tourism helped drive Grand Forks to have more amenities than normal for a town of its size.  The Grand Forks restaurant scene really ballooned during the early oil boom.  Oil is (was?) a primary driver of Canada's economy, and for a while, the Canadian dollar was on par with the US dollar.  With American investment in oil, however, the strength of Canada's dollar against the US dollar has settled back to where it had been historically (around 0.75) and can't gain ground on the US dollar anymore when oil is high.

    2) Even though UND is at record enrollment, many of those students are online and not on campus.  When there aren't students on campus, restaurants have harder times filling out staffs.  It seem like most places close because of lack of workers, not lack of customers.

    Seems like an uphill battle in general for Grand Forks over past few decades. Did it start with the base shrinking by like 70-80%?
